AI Contract Overview
The contract solicitation SPE4A6-26-T-08NJ, issued by the ASC Commodities Division of the Department of Defense, is a HUBZone Set-Aside for the procurement of self-locking plate nuts identified by NSN 5310-01-356-5102. The solicitation seeks a total quantity of 27,037 units, distributed across three contract line items (CLINs) of 293, 7,705, and 19,039 units respectively, with delivery required within 107 days after the delivery order is issued and an original required delivery date of January 5, 2027. All items are to be delivered FOB Origin, with inspection and acceptance occurring at the destination, specifically the DLA Distribution New Cumberland Facility in Pennsylvania, as well as secondary locations in Corpus Christi, Texas, and San Diego, California. Packaging must conform to ASTM D3951, subject to higher precedence by the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, with palletization following RP001 and all labeling and marking strictly in accordance with MIL-STD-129, including GS1 barcodes and Data Matrix codes compliant with the specified QUP of 50 per unit pack. The contract mandates compliance with numerous FAR and DFARS clauses including those related to employment eligibility, trafficking in persons, sustainable products, hazardous material safety, cybersecurity (DFARS 252.204-7012), prohibitions on hexavalent chromium, and restrictions on mandatory arbitration. Contractors must be certified as a HUBZone small business and provide valid UEI and CAGE codes; representations regarding size status and socioeconomic certifications are required. All proposals must be submitted electronically via the DIBBS portal by August 3, 2026, and invoices must be processed through WAWF. The contract does not specify unit pricing, payment office details, or award evaluation factors in the provided documentation, and no formal Section C statement of work or list of attachments is included, though referenced standards govern technical requirements.
